Tubular lock

A tubular lock is a fantastic option for those looking for double glazing windows Oldham double glazing in Oldham repair Oldham an alternative door lock. They have many advantages over standard locks, including the ease of installation. They're also great for many interior uses, such as kitchens, bathrooms and high-end apartments.

The tubular lock is composed of multiple stacks, each having an elongated pin that rotates. A key for a tubular lock is shaped as a cylinder and has grooves around its edges, both on the inside and outside. These grooves permit the cylinder to move freely by pressing one of its pins. Tubular locks come with key and driver pins which are pushed to the front of the lock.

If you're having trouble picking a tubular lock you can buy a lock pick. It's a special tool that locksmiths use. The tubular lock comes with a different pin count than a standard lock, so you must ensure that both the lock and tool are the same number of pins.

Polycarbonate roofs

If you have a conservatory, you will require a sturdy roof installed to ensure that you can enjoy it throughout the year. You might want to read in the sunshine or entertain guests. It may be used by your children to carry out their activities. The primary purpose of the conservatory is to make your home as cozy as you can throughout the year. You will need to hire a conservatory repair company Oldham if your conservatory isn’t well-insulated.

Polycarbonate is a flexible and lightweight material that is excellent at controlling heat. Polycarbonate is able to block up to 80 percent of the sun's heat and cut down on the glare. It can also stop heat from getting out in winter with the proper solar insert. It is lightweight and comes in a variety of thicknesses and colours.

Polycarbonate roofs are easy to work with, however they can become brittle when damaged. It could be necessary to have the conservatory roof replaced in case you spot any damage. Windscreen damage can be caused by various factors, including road surfaces and vibration. It can also affect your line-of-sight. A damaged or damaged windscreen could result in you failing your MOT. Windscreen repair is easy and can be done in less than an hour.

First, your mechanic will prepare the area underneath and around the windscreen. They will also get rid of any sealants or adhesives that could be holding the windscreen in place. The technician will then apply a special primer agent on the frame of the vehicle, and let it dry. The technician will then bond the windscreen using glue. This will ensure that the windscreen stays in place. After this you will need to wait an hour for the adhesive to get set.
